Key Nanomaterials in Coatings (Pages 7-10)

Graphene

  • 200 instances stronger than metal with distinctive electrical and thermal conductivity
  • Functions: anti-corrosion coatings, barrier safety, anti-icing properties
  • Graphene oxide and decreased graphene oxide derivatives for enhanced performance

Carbon Nanotubes (CNTs)

  • Excessive side ratios with distinctive mechanical energy
  • Functions: conductive movies, EMI shielding, antistatic safety, clear conductive movies, anti-fouling coatings, flame retardants

Silicon Dioxide Nanoparticles (Nano-silica)

  • Price-effective and versatile performance
  • Functions: scratch and put on resistance, easy-clean surfaces, anti-fogging, anti-reflection coatings

Nanosilver

  • Broad-spectrum antibacterial, antifungal, and antiviral exercise
  • Functions: healthcare settings, medical units, antimicrobial paints, textiles, air filtration programs

Titanium Dioxide Nanoparticles (Nano-TiO₂)

  • Photocatalytic exercise and UV absorption properties
  • Functions: self-cleaning surfaces, air purification, wastewater remedy, UV safety

Zinc Oxide Nanoparticles

  • UV safety and antimicrobial exercise
  • A number of antibacterial mechanisms together with zinc ion launch and reactive oxygen species era
  • Efficient in opposition to antibiotic-resistant micro organism

Nanocellulose

  • Sustainable, renewable materials with distinctive mechanical properties
  • Sorts: cellulose nanofibers (CNF), nanocrystalline cellulose (NCC), bacterial cellulose
  • Functions: barrier coatings, abrasion resistance, UV resistance, antimicrobial coatings

Chitosan Nanoparticles

  • Biopolymer derived from chitin with inherent antimicrobial properties
  • Biocompatible and biodegradable
  • Functions: wound dressings, meals packaging

Copper Nanoparticles

  • Price-effective antimicrobial different
  • Functions: healthcare surfaces, textiles, water remedy programs

 

Trade Functions and Market Drivers (Pages 10-11)

Key sectors:

  • Aviation and aerospace: thermal safety, anti-icing, corrosion resistance
  • Automotive: anti-scratch, hydrophobic, self-healing coatings
  • Building and buildings: photocatalytic self-cleaning facades, good glass, anti-graffiti
  • Electronics: clear conductive coatings, waterproofing, anti-reflective, anti-fingerprint
  • Medical and healthcare: anti-fouling, antimicrobial, drug-eluting coatings
  • Marine: anti-fouling, corrosion-resistant, drag discount
  • Packaging: barrier properties, antimicrobial performance, sustainability
  • Textiles and attire: water repellency, stain resistance, UV safety, flame retardancy
  • Power era and storage: protecting coatings for wind generators, anti-reflective for photo voltaic panels
